Application: Rat adrenomedullin (ADM 1–50) is a vasoactive peptide hormone involved in cardiovascular regulation, endothelial signaling, and vascular tone control. Both full-length rADM (1–50) and truncated rADM (11–50) induce dose-dependent, endothelium-independent vasodilation in mesenteric arterial vasculature. Adrenomedullin plays important roles in blood pressure regulation, hypotensive responses, vascular protection, and stress-related cardiovascular physiology. Rat adrenomedullin (1–50) is widely used in cardiovascular research, receptor signaling studies, vascular biology, and investigations of vasodilatory mechanisms, endothelial function, and protective pathways involved in circulatory homeostasis.
